공지사항
Scientific Computing을 위한 CUDA 사용법
등록일: 2024-07-02 14:26:02
작성자: 관리자

기간: 2024-07-01~2024-07-31
장소: 온라인

------------------------------------------------------------

신청기간 2024.07.01 00:00 ~ 2024.07.31 23:50

교육기간 2024.07.01 00:00 ~ 2024.07.31 23:50

------------------------------------------------------------

교육목적

FGPU 아키텍처 이해

CUDA의 기본 개념 이해 및 코드 작성 가능한 테크닉 부여
○ MPI와 CUDA를 함께 사용할 수 있다.

교육내용

1차시

Parallel Programming Model&CUDA

  • -Parallel Programming Models

  • -CUDA 소개

2차시

GPU Architecture

  • -GPU Architecture

  • -CUDA Compiler

  • -Device Query

3차시

Kernel&Thread Hierarchy

  • -Thread Hierachy

  • -CUDA Kernel

4차시

Dynamic Parallelism & Managing Data

  • -Dynamic Parallelism

  • -Mangaging Data

5차시

Example I

  • -Summing Vectors

  • -Matrices

6차시

Execution Model

  • -Wrap

  • -Occupancy

7차시

Parallel Reduction

8차시

Memory Model

  • -Global Memory

  • -Shared Memory

  • -Constant Memory

9차시

Example II

  • -Matrix Multiplication

10차시

Multi-GPU Programming

  • -Matrix Multiplication – Multi-GPU

11차시

Hands-in I

  • -cuRAND

  • -cuBLAS

  • -cuSPARSE

  • -cuSOLVER

12차시

Hands-on II

  • -Thrust - Reduction

신청하기 : https://kacademy.kisti.re.kr/eduappl/eduappl/eduActiveViewInfo.do?crsOprtnSeq=303